Web5 apr. 2013 · The Memory Map. Before we write to the C64 screen we need to cover some basics about how memory is organized in the C64. If you are not fluent in this topic just take a look at the RAM under ROM article in the knowledge base. Let's put text on the screen. So everything in the C64 is addressable using memory locations. Web•The memory map shows what is included in each memoryregion. •Aside from decoding which memory block or device is accessed, the memory map also defines the memory … Web8 dec. 2024 · In the example here, we create a memory map for writing. The map is allocated at a memory location chosen by the kernel (NULL), has a size of 4096 bytes (1 page size), has write access (PROT_WRITE) and is shared between all processes (MAP_SHARED).The map is created on top of the file descriptor file_write that we …

Web13 sep. 2024 · A memory-mapped register is something which you access through an address or a pointer (in languages that have pointers). I/O devices often have memory … WebPhysical Memory, I/O, Segmentation Outline. x86 Physical Memory Map I/O Example hardware for address spaces: x86 segments x86 Physical Memory Map. The physical address space mostly looks like ordinary RAM Except some low-memory addresses actually refer to other things Writes to VGA memory appear on the screen

Web28 jan. 2024 · Re: Understanding BCM2835 memory map. Fri Jan 24, 2024 1:27 pm. 7E address range is the hardware address. For example if you program the DMA chip to send data to the hardware register (for example PWM) you have to use 7E based address as a destination address in the DMA description block. 20/3F address range is what ARM … Web28 mrt. 2001 · PC-DOS and MS-DOS memory map. If a TSR is created in assembly langauge, the programmer has exact control over the use of memory and can omit the heap area and place the initialization code at the end of the segment (where it can be released after initialization). If a TSR is created in C, the small-memory model must be used.

Web9 sep. 2024 · Memory mapped register, how it actually works. When the OS defines a memory map, e.g. APIC is mapped to a certain address, when a program issues assembly STA address value, how is it insured that the DDR controller rejects this address and how does the device, i.e APIC know the address correlates to its register so it can accept the …
